Planning A Wedding On A Small Budget Without Giving Up Your Dream

Planning a wedding on a small budget can be a legitimately discouraging task for the newly engaged bride and groom to be. Following the romantic marriage proposal with thoughts of how you are going to pay for the actual wedding can put a damper on your mood. The bride certainly doesn’t want to have to cut costs to have the dream wedding she has always thought about.

Wedding costs can escalate quickly when the bride and groom begin planning their wedding with thoughts of all the things they desire to create their perfect wedding day.

There are some incredible bargains to help defray the cost of your wedding. From wedding invitations to florists to the musicians and even your wedding dress can be found at lower costs than you can imagine. Merchants will quite often over charge you for the mere mention of the word wedding. These costs can be cut dramatically without giving up taste or style.

Location of the wedding reception can determine the tone for all the other purchases involved with planning the wedding. Wedding reception costs take a huge chunk of your budget and this is where creative planning will work in your favor. Discounts on the reception can be had just by thinking of places that aren’t typical or popular among the cookie box wedding industry. Do you really need to hire a wedding consultant or wedding planner? It is your wedding so who else will have your best interests in planning your wedding?

Another way of cutting costs is the purchase of your wedding dress. As the bride, you have already envisioned your perfect wedding dress. One idea is to find a trusted local seamstress who can create the dress from your description. Then you cut out the cost of brand names, alteration and delivery charges. Maybe the mother of the bride has been saving her dress to pass on and you can then just get it altered or updated to suit you.

There are many different things you can do while planning your wedding and still stick to a smaller budget. And the good news is you can still have a remarkable wedding day that your guests will remember for many years. Planning a wedding requires communication between the bride and groom and all their family to help stay within your budget.
